                                                                  H.R. No. 159


R E S O L U T I O N
WHEREAS, The congregation of Bellmead Calvary Baptist Church is marking the 50th anniversary of its founding in August 2003; and WHEREAS, Located near Waco in McLennan County, the church was established in August 1953 with eight charter members under the leadership of the Reverend Sullivan G. Wallis, who guided the church during its first 22 years; and WHEREAS, Congregants initially met in a large house at LaVega and Bellmead Drive and then held services in a commercial building before constructing an edifice at the corner of Latimer and Fisher; as the membership has grown, the church's physical plant has undergone repeated expansion; the current sanctuary was dedicated in 1997, and further additions are planned; and WHEREAS, Today, the dynamic congregation is led by its third pastor, the Reverend James G. Adams, affectionately known as "Brother Jimmy," who succeeded the Reverend Gene Wolfenbarger in 1977; inspired by this highly regarded clergyman, Bellmead Calvary Baptist Church offers support, hope, and guidance through various ministries and programs of benefit to the membership and the greater community; now, therefore, be it R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 78th Texas Legislature, 1st Called Session, hereby congratulate the Reverend James G. Adams and the laity of Bellmead Calvary Baptist Church on the joyous occasion of the 50th anniversary of the congregation's founding and extend to all those associated with the church best wishes for a memorable and fulfilling commemoration; and, be it further R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be prepared for Bellmead Calvary Baptist Church as an expression of high regard by the Texas House of Representatives.
